Charles Mistretta, an American medical physicist and emeritus professor of medical physics, died on June 9, 2026.

Known as Chuck Mistretta, he earned a doctorate in high energy physics from Harvard University in 1968 before joining the University of Wisconsin–Madison faculty in 1971, where he turned his research toward medical imaging. He later held the J.

R. Cameron Professorship of Medical Physics and Radiology. Mistretta shared the 1998 J. Allyn Taylor International Prize in Medicine with Graeme Bydder, was elected a fellow of the American Institute for Medical and Biological Engineering in 2004, became a member of the National Academy of Engineering in 2014, and received the Gray Medal from the International Commission on Radiation Units and Measurements in 2017.
